Granular materials have all kinds of peculiar physical phenomenon In order to study granular materials,physicists adopted various means such as stirring,rolling,vibration etc,and obtained great achievements.In recent years,physicists have studied granular materials by means of using electricity properties.This method has some advantages compared to thes others.For example it is easy to get the measurements of electrical parameters.And the measurement process did not affect the internal structure of system.Electrical parameter is a parameter that changes as quickly ab possible,it reflect the system'S Status all the time.In this paper,the resistances of uniform balls pile under constant current before and after disturbance have been measured.Reached the followin conclusions:1.The resistance distribution was measured in different conditions.For example:different heap size,different diameter of steel balls and different packing state.The resistance of heap is not a fixed value,but it has narrow established distribution.It is only several hundred ohms in the close packed state But once disturbed,the close packed state will be destroyed,the density of the heap is not changed in macro,but the resistance of heap increased two orders ofmagnitude.If the resistance of heap is bigger in close packed state,it is also bigger after disturbed.2.After disturbed,the resistance decrease exponentially.For different heap size or different diameter of steel balls,the Index size is not the same.3 . Time series correlation dimension has been constructed by using perturbation resistance of the heap after disturbed.the size of lmap and the diameter of the steel have little effect with the correlation dimension.The time series of resistance has fractal characteristics.4·Through statistical means,we found that the size of resistance changed before and after disturbance and its frequency has power-law relationship Power law is to judge whether a system is self-organized critical state.so the steel heap we studied exist self-organized criticality characteristic.But the conditions that the self-organized criticality existed need more researches...
